> Has anyone written afunction to determine the number of any given mob in a
> room or in a zone. If so could you give me a hint on how it was done
No, I'm not sure what the use is... I'll give it a shot though...
> num_mob_room(603, 600);
> would return an int which would be the number of mob 603's in room 600.
int num_mob_room(int mob_num, room_num room)
{
struct char_data i;
int r_room, count = 0;
if ((r_room = real_room(room)) < 0) /* non existant room */
return -1;
for (i = world[r_room].people; i; i = i->next_in_room)
if (GET_MOB_VNUM(i) == mob_num)
++count;
}
